Have you set the Last.fm connection in your Tidal account profile?
(If you also have the Last.fm plugin installed in LMS, maybe the Tidal
setting becomes superfluous and even causing double scrobble when
streaming from Tidal using the LMS plugin.)

disclaimer: I don't use Last.fm myself but I am frequently streaming
Tidal through my LMS.
